Subject: Handover — Fabrikit on-call

Hey! Quick handover notes. Fabrikit (our test-data factory lib) had a flaky seed generator this week — if builds fail on the Norwick suite, just bump the seed cache and rerun. Docs live on the Lantermill wiki under "Fabrikit basics," which new folks should skim first. Nothing else burning. If anything weird pops up overnight, ping the library owner directly.

billing contact of bafog-bawip = fraael@lumicworks.corp

### Step 4: Stabilize the integration tests

Heads up: the Tollgate payments suite is flaky mostly because tests share one sandbox ledger. Before migrating, give each test run its own namespace and bump the settlement poll timeout — the old default is way too tight. Once that's in place, reruns should drop to near zero. The test harness picks up these configuration values at startup.

config for hahip-yajep:
holix:
  log_level: error
  metrics_host: metrics.holix.qorvellabs.internal
  pin: 9600
  pool_size: 8

## Onboarding: Flaky Integration Tests — Tollbridge Payments

For the weekly sync: the Tollbridge payments service has ~6 flaky integration tests, all in the settlement suite. Root cause is a shared sandbox ledger that isn't reset between runs. Workaround: retag with `@serial` until the fixture rewrite lands. Don't mute them — they've caught two real race conditions. New folks: the sandbox vault needs unlocking on first run, using the recovery passphrase provided below.

vault phrase of fawip-kawef = istix-frador

Handover for Brindlemark docs site: incremental rebuilds run via the Quillhopper pipeline. Only changed markdown triggers a partial build; full rebuilds happen nightly. If pages look stale, clear the fragment cache before anything else. Tam owns the pipeline config now. Setup steps and troubleshooting notes are on the internal wiki page.

runbook for tagug-hafog: https://jira.lumiclabs.internal/projects/pages/pages/9773c0d8